| CVE-2026-1679 | Hig | 0.47 | 7.3 | 0.00 | | Mar 28, 2026 | The eswifi socket offload driver copies user-provided payloads into a fixed buffer without checking available space; oversized sends overflow `eswifi->buf`, corrupting kernel memory (CWE-120). Exploit requires local code that can call the socket send API; no remote attacker can reach it directly. |

| CVE-2026-0849 | Low | 0.25 | 3.8 | 0.00 | | Mar 16, 2026 | Malformed ATAES132A responses with an oversized length field overflow a 52-byte stack buffer in the Zephyr crypto driver, allowing a compromised device or bus attacker to corrupt kernel memory and potentially hijack execution. |
